コード例 #1
0
ファイル: _Sitzung.cs プロジェクト: bjornebjornson/LottoNh2
        public void can_validate()
        {
            sut = new Sitzung(new Spiel(new Normalschein().quick()));
            Assert.That(sut.IsValid());

            sut = new Sitzung(new Spiel(new Systemschein().quick()));
            Assert.That(sut.IsValid());

            sut = new Sitzung(new Spiel(new Normalschein().quick(), new Systemschein().quick()));
            Assert.That(sut.IsValid());

            sut = new Sitzung(new Spiel(new Systemschein(new Systemfeld(ZahlRandomiser.many(7)) { SID = 7 })));
            Assert.IsTrue(sut.IsValid());

            sut = new Sitzung(new Spiel(new Normalschein().quick(), new Normalschein(new Normalfeld(1))));
            Assert.That(sut.IsValid(), Is.False);

            sut = new Sitzung(new Spiel(new Systemschein(new Systemfeld(ZahlRandomiser.many(7)) { SID = 8 })));
            Assert.That(sut.IsValid(), Is.False);
        }
コード例 #2
0
ファイル: _Sitzung.cs プロジェクト: bjornebjornson/LottoNh2
        public void can_validate_()
        {
            sut = new Sitzung(new Spiel(new Normalschein()));
            Assert.That(sut.IsValid(), Is.False);

            sut = new Sitzung(new Spiel(new Systemschein()));
            Assert.That(sut.IsValid(), Is.False);
        }